Government and Public Enterprise Deficit Reaches 49 Trillion Won Last Year—Sharp Increase in General Government Shortfall

South Korea’s public sector deficit reached 49 trillion won ($36.7 billion) in 2024, marking a fifth consecutive year of red ink as falling corporate tax revenues drove a sharp increase in the general government shortfall, according to Bank of Korea data.
